EXP : Elever e à la puissance N

Comment :

Langages disponibles : reporting, Maintain

La fonction EXP élève la valeur «e» (d'environ 2.72) à une puissance spécifiée. Cette fonction l'inverse de la fonction LOG, qui renvoie le logarithme de l'argument.

EXP calcule le résultat en ajoutant des termes d'une série infinie. Si un terme ajoute moins que .000001 pour cent à la somme, la fonction termine le calcul et renvoie le résultat comme un nombre en double précision.


Haut de page

x
Syntaxe : Elever e de la puissance N
EXP(power, output)

où :

power

Numérique

est la puissance à laquelle «e» est élevé.

output

Point-flottant double précision

est le champ qui contient le résultat, ou le format de la valeur de sortie entre guillemets simples.



Exemple : Elever e à la puissance N

EXP élève "e" à la puissance désignée par la variable &POW, spécifiez ici comme étant 3. Le résultat est alors arrondi à l'entier le plus proche en utilise une constante d'arrondissement égale à .5 et le renvoie vers la variable &RESULT. Le format de la valeur de la sortie est D15.3.

-SET &POW = '3';
-SET &RESULT = EXP(&POW, 'D15.3') + 0.5;-HTMLFORM BEGIN
<HTML>
<BODY>
E TO THE &POW POWER IS APPROXIMATELY &RESULT
</BODY>
</HTML>
-HTMLFORM END

La sortie est :

E TO THE 3 POWER IS APPROXIMATELY 20

Information Builders